Laotian Family Cuisine

Every dish at Manda de Laos begins in a family kitchen. The recipes travel from grandmothers to daughters, from the riverbanks of Luang Prabang straight to our table. We cook the way Laotian families have cooked for generations, with patience, herbs picked at dawn, and sticky rice steamed in bamboo baskets passed down through the years.

We opened these doors in 2015 to share that same kitchen with visitors from around the world, and in the decade since, more than 500,000 guests have pulled up a chair. The house itself has stayed in the family for generations, tucked behind Luang Prabang's main street just steps from the Night Market.

Manda means Mother

Manda de Laos sits beside three lotus ponds protected under Luang Prabang's UNESCO World Heritage status since 1995. Our dining terraces offer an intimate connection with this remarkable heritage setting.

Cocktails by the Lily Pond at Sunset

The bar is inspired by the flavours of Laos: house-infused Lao Lao rice whisky, lemongrass, tamarind, and seasonal ingredients gathered from the garden. Our bartenders steep Lao Lao whisky and rum for weeks with herbs and fruits picked just a few steps away, then create each cocktail around the character of each infusion.

The Lao Parinha is bright, citrus-forward, and grounded in local rice whisky — the kind of drink guests often order twice. Enjoy it on the terrace beside our UNESCO-classified lotus ponds, as the light softens, the lanterns begin to glow, and evening settles over the garden. Come early for a seat close to the water, or later, when the air still carries the scent of lemongrass and the kitchen fires are quietly burning. Either way, the bar keeps pouring long after dark.
